Currency Market News: Rupee falls sharply to 86.07 vs dollar amid escalating Middle East tensions

Rupee plunged by 55 paise to close at 86.07 (provisional) against the US dollar on Friday, as rising geopolitical tensions in the Middle East and a spike in global crude oil prices weighed heavily on investor sentiment. Final Trade (June 13): ​Sensex drops 573 pts, Nifty closes at 24,719; oil & gas, PSU banks, metals drag

The Indian stock market opened in deep red on Friday as rising geopolitical tensions weighed on investor sentiment. The BSE Sensex tumbled 560 points to hover around 81,130, while the Nifty50 held above the 24,700-mark, supported by a few largecap gainers.
